117.info
人生若只如初见

textarea怎样实现富文本编辑

要实现富文本编辑,可以使用一些现成的富文本编辑器组件,比如Quill、TinyMCE、CKEditor等。这些组件可以让用户在一个类似于Word文档的界面中进行编辑,并且支持插入图片、表格、链接等各种丰富的内容。

要在页面中使用这些富文本编辑器组件,一般需要引入相应的JavaScript文件,并在页面中添加一个元素作为编辑器的容器。然后通过JavaScript代码初始化编辑器,并设置相关的配置选项,比如是否允许插入图片、是否显示工具栏等。

用户可以在编辑器中进行文本格式化、插入图片、调整字体大小等操作,编辑完成后,可以将编辑器中的内容保存到后端服务器,或者直接显示在页面上。

总的来说,实现富文本编辑主要有以下几个步骤:

  1. 引入富文本编辑器组件的JavaScript文件
  2. 在页面中添加编辑器的容器元素
  3. 初始化编辑器,并设置相关配置选项
  4. 让用户在编辑器中进行文本编辑和格式化
  5. 将编辑器中的内容保存或展示出来

通过以上步骤,就可以实现一个简单的富文本编辑功能。具体使用哪种富文本编辑器组件,可以根据项目需求和个人喜好进行选择。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fef5bAzsIBQ5eA1M.html

推荐文章

  • 动态调整textarea的宽度和高度以包含文本

    要动态调整textarea的宽度和高度以包含文本,你可以通过JavaScript来实现。下面是一个示例代码:function adjustTextareaHeight(textarea) { // 重置textarea的高...

  • 自动调整textarea的大小(最多5行),然后显示滚动条

    你可以使用以下CSS样式来实现自动调整textarea大小并显示滚动条:
    textarea {
    resize: vertical; /* 允许垂直调整大小 */
    overflow-y: scroll; /...

  • 如何在textarea框中显示文本文件

    要在 `textarea` 框中显示文本文件的内容,您需要使用以下步骤:1. 使用 HTML 创建一个 `textarea` 元素:这将创建一个具有指定行数和列数的 `textarea` 元素,并...

  • 如何用input的输入值来控制textarea的宽度

    要使用输入值来控制`textarea`的宽度,您可以使用JavaScript来实现。首先,在HTML中,为`textarea`添加一个唯一的`id`属性,这样我们可以在JavaScript中引用它。...

  • 如何设置textarea的默认文本

    要设置textarea的默认文本,可以在textarea标签中添加一个placeholder属性,该属性的值就是要显示的默认文本内容。例如: 这样就会在textarea中显示“请输入你的...

  • textarea和input的区别

    textarea是一个多行文本输入框,允许用户输入任意长度的文本。而input是一个单行文本输入框,用于输入较短的文本或数据。
    另外,textarea可以在标签内设置默...

  • 如何获取textarea的值

    要获取textarea的值,可以使用JavaScript来获取。可以通过document.getElementById()方法来获取textarea元素,然后使用.value属性来获取textarea中的文本内容。<...

  • textarea怎么自动调整高度

    textarea元素的高度可以通过CSS样式来控制,也可以通过JavaScript来动态调整。以下是一种使用JavaScript来自动调整textarea高度的方法: textarea { resize: non...